-
公开(公告)号:US11586609B2
公开(公告)日:2023-02-21
申请号:US17020855
申请日:2020-09-15
发明人: Teodora Sandra Buda , Hitham Ahmed Assem Aly Salama , Bora Caglayan , Faisal Ghaffar , Andres Omar Portillo Dominguez , Shane Brady , Magdalena Kacmajor
摘要: An embodiment for contextualizing abnormal events which employ location-based social networks, LBSN, data to determine events that may be linked to the abnormal events is provided. The embodiment may include detecting an occurrence of an abnormal event within a geographic region, wherein the abnormal event occurs at an occurrence time. The embodiment may also include obtaining location-based social networks, LBSN, data relating to the geographic region for a time period including the occurrence time. The embodiment may further include analyzing the obtained LBSN data, wherein the analyzation determines a linked event within the geographic region for the time period. The embodiment may also include associating the linked event with the abnormal event.
-
公开(公告)号:US20190052534A1
公开(公告)日:2019-02-14
申请号:US15676334
申请日:2017-08-14
发明人: Hitham Ahmed Assem Aly Salama , Teodora Sandra Buda , Patrick J. O'Sullivan , Philip Perry , Lei Xu
摘要: An embodiment includes a method for use in managing a cluster comprising a plurality of computers, each computer comprising at least one hardware processor coupled to at least one memory. The method comprises a computer-implemented manager: collecting access pattern data for the plurality of computers; based at least in part on the access pattern data, determining that at least a first one of the plurality of computers is overutilized; and responsive to determining that the first computer is overutilized, moving stored data from the first computer to at least a second one of the plurality of computers.
-
3.
公开(公告)号:US10176022B2
公开(公告)日:2019-01-08
申请号:US14976406
申请日:2015-12-21
发明人: Erik R. Altman , Hitham Ahmed Assem Aly Salama , Nicholas M. Mitchell , Patrick Joseph O'Sullivan , Andres Omar Portillo Dominguez , Peter F. Sweeney
IPC分类号: G06F9/50
摘要: An improvement to the process for identifying software problems in performance testing is achieved by dynamically adjusting workloads in real-time to stress the functionality of an application suspected of causing a software problem.
-
公开(公告)号:US10078571B2
公开(公告)日:2018-09-18
申请号:US14963939
申请日:2015-12-09
发明人: Erik R. Altman , Hitham Ahmed Assem Aly Salama , Nicholas M. Mitchell , Patrick Joseph O'Sullivan , Andres Omar Portillo Dominguez , Peter F. Sweeney
CPC分类号: G06F11/3495 , G06F11/079 , G06F11/3006 , G06F11/3409 , G06F11/3419 , G06F11/3476 , G06F2201/81 , G06F2201/86 , G06F2201/87
摘要: A method for dynamically and adaptively monitoring a system based on its running behavior adjusts monitoring levels of the monitored application in real-time. A rules-based mechanism dynamically adjusts monitoring levels in real-time, based on the system's performance observed during a workload run, whether in a production or test environment.
-
公开(公告)号:US11962467B2
公开(公告)日:2024-04-16
申请号:US15676334
申请日:2017-08-14
发明人: Hitham Ahmed Assem Aly Salama , Teodora Sandra Buda , Patrick J. O'Sullivan , Philip Perry , Lei Xu
IPC分类号: H04L41/12 , H04L41/08 , H04L41/0816 , H04L41/5003 , H04L43/0876 , H04L67/1029 , H04L67/1031 , H04L67/1074 , H04L67/1095 , H04L67/1097 , H04L67/54
CPC分类号: H04L41/12 , H04L41/0816 , H04L41/0886 , H04L43/0876 , H04L67/1029 , H04L67/1031 , H04L67/1076 , H04L67/1095 , H04L67/1097 , H04L67/54 , H04L41/5003
摘要: An embodiment includes a method for use in managing a cluster comprising a plurality of computers, each computer comprising at least one hardware processor coupled to at least one memory. The method comprises a computer-implemented manager: collecting access pattern data for the plurality of computers; based at least in part on the access pattern data, determining that at least a first one of the plurality of computers is overutilized; and responsive to determining that the first computer is overutilized, moving stored data from the first computer to at least a second one of the plurality of computers.
-
公开(公告)号:US20220083531A1
公开(公告)日:2022-03-17
申请号:US17020855
申请日:2020-09-15
发明人: Teodora Sandra Buda , Hitham Ahmed Assem Aly Salama , Bora Caglayan , Faisal Ghaffar , Andres Omar Portillo Dominguez , Shane Brady , Magdalena Kacmajor
摘要: An embodiment for contextualizing abnormal events which employ location-based social networks, LBSN, data to determine events that may be linked to the abnormal events is provided. The embodiment may include detecting an occurrence of an abnormal event within a geographic region, wherein the abnormal event occurs at an occurrence time. The embodiment may also include obtaining location-based social networks, LBSN, data relating to the geographic region for a time period including the occurrence time. The embodiment may further include analyzing the obtained LBSN data, wherein the analyzation determines a linked event within the geographic region for the time period. The embodiment may also include associating the linked event with the abnormal event.
-
公开(公告)号:US09823994B2
公开(公告)日:2017-11-21
申请号:US14977817
申请日:2015-12-22
发明人: Erik R. Altman , Hitham Ahmed Assem Aly Salama , Nicholas M. Mitchell , Patrick Joseph O'Sullivan , Andres Omar Portillo Dominguez , Peter F. Sweeney
CPC分类号: G06F11/3612 , G06F11/0706 , G06F11/0793 , G06F17/30312
摘要: Dynamically identifying performance anti-patterns in a software system is based on a set of documented symptoms that are evaluated in real-time. The evaluation is based on the observed system behavior and its comparison against the documented symptoms of different types of performance issues.
-
公开(公告)号:US11113629B2
公开(公告)日:2021-09-07
申请号:US15859542
申请日:2017-12-31
摘要: An embodiment includes a method for use in managing a system comprising one or more computers, each computer comprising at least one hardware processor coupled to at least one memory, the method comprising a computer-implemented manager: generating a potential configuration for hardware resources of the system; determining whether the potential configuration satisfies accuracy and time constraints for a selected machine learning model; if the potential configuration satisfies the constraints, indicating the potential configuration to be the optimal configuration for the system; and if the potential configuration does not satisfy the constraints, adapting the potential configuration to satisfy the constraints. The adapting may comprise repeating the generating and determining steps. The adapting may be based at least in part on the hardware resources and the selected machine learning model.
-
公开(公告)号:US20190320042A1
公开(公告)日:2019-10-17
申请号:US16455922
申请日:2019-06-28
IPC分类号: H04L29/08 , H04L12/851 , H04L29/06
摘要: A computer-implemented method, computer program product, and computing system is provided for managing quality of experience for communication sessions. In an implementation, a method may include determining a participant focus metric for each of a plurality of participants of a communication session. The method may also include identifying one of the plurality of participants of the communication session as having sufficient capacity to support the communication session based upon, at least in part, the participant focus metric for each of the plurality of participants of the communication session. The method may also include selecting the one of the plurality of participants having a sufficient capacity to support the communication session as a selected focus for the communication session. The method may further include adaptively implementing a centralized communication session architecture utilizing the selected focus.
-
公开(公告)号:US10432750B2
公开(公告)日:2019-10-01
申请号:US15877748
申请日:2018-01-23
IPC分类号: H04L29/08 , H04L29/06 , H04L12/851 , H04L12/24
摘要: A computer-implemented method, computer program product, and computing system is provided for managing quality of experience for communication sessions. In an implementation, a method may include determining a participant focus metric for each of a plurality of participants of a communication session. The method may also include identifying one of the plurality of participants of the communication session as having sufficient capacity to support the communication session based upon, at least in part, the participant focus metric for each of the plurality of participants of the communication session. The method may also include selecting the one of the plurality of participants having a sufficient capacity to support the communication session as a selected focus for the communication session. The method may further include adaptively implementing a centralized communication session architecture utilizing the selected focus.
-
-
-
-
-
-
-
-
-